A few additional thoughts after watching this game on replay.

Haley Jones is very much like Napheesa, she makes EVERYTHING look so effortless and never breaks a sweat.

Cooke is much better off the ball than with the ball and will need to make a similar transition to Durr in college. Louisville might not be a bad school for her if she wants to be coached up.

Been watching Boston’s footwork, pretty advanced now, a couple months with Chris Dailey and she will be a master craftsman.

Texas is getting a really really good player in Celeste Taylor and a 4 year fan in me as long as they are not playing UCONN. A sniper like her with the Texas bigs is going to cause some problems.

Cameron Brink threw an elbow on a tie up and it made me smile. Nobody got hurt and she played much better after that- by far her best game.

No wonder UCONN has so many kids being looked at in this game. These ladies pass the ball like a hot collection plate on Sundays. You could easily make the argument that Fudd, Bueckers, or Horston is the best passers to come through USA basketball system at 19U in the last 10-15 years. Yes, I fully realize that would include Crystal Dangerfield and Moriah Jefferson.

These kids are being really really well coached. Shout out to Carla! The floor is always balanced, the defensive rotations and help are always timely. In transition there is no crowding and on offense the weakside corners are always occupied. I wonder where Carla learned this?

@dtbtbtb said e. “If we get one of Horston or Jones we'll be in a real good place. If we get both, wow.” I couldn’t agree more. Remarkable chemistry between those two in such a short time of playing together.
